What is the difference between Warrior Annual Giving and a Capital Campaign?
Warrior Annual Giving funds the day-to-day operational needs of our school, such as teacher salaries, tuition assistance, and support for fine arts and athletic programs. It’s everything that our community has come to love and expect from an ICS education. A portion of the funds raised each year also goes toward fulfilling items on our faculty Wish Lists—one-time purchases that have an immediate impact on student learning.
Occasionally, Immanuel Christian School will conduct a Capital Campaign— a short-term fundraising initiative aimed at specific, large-scale projects. These campaigns support the long-term capital and strategic needs of the school, ensuring its future sustainability. Capital Campaign contributions are typically pledged and paid over several years.
